The Concept of Fate in the Iliad and the Odyssey
Fate, frequently depicted through the Moirai or Fates, serves as an unstoppable force that governs the outcomes of characters' lives within both epic poems. This concept is vividly illustrated in the Iliad, where the destinies of heroes such as Achilles are predetermined. Their significant actions ultimately align with the fulfillment of their fated ends. In the Odyssey, Odysseus’s journey is similarly marked by divine interventions that navigate him towards his fate, while also allowing space for his personal choices.
- In the Iliad, Achilles confronts his fate of living a long, mundane life versus dying young with glory in battle, illustrating the conflict between choice and destiny.
- In the Odyssey, Odysseus's fate is closely linked to the wrath of Poseidon, presenting numerous hurdles he must cleverly overcome, illustrating the tension between fate and personal agency.
Exploring Free Will and Human Agency
Despite the overarching presence of fate in both epics, the characters frequently exercise free will, emphasizing their capacity to influence their narratives. This dynamic interplay reflects a continual negotiation between adhering to a predetermined script and making spontaneous choices. Characters demonstrate their responses to circumstances and the whims of the deities, showcasing the ongoing tension between fate and individual choice. The repercussions of these choices often drive significant developments within the storylines.
- Achilles decides to withdraw from battle, resulting in a major shift in the course of the war, even while being aware of his foretold fate.
- Odysseus utilizes his intelligence and strategic prowess to overcome adversities, showcasing the vital role of human agency in influencing his destiny.
